Overview

Steven G. Cumming is affiliated with Université Laval in Canada and has contributed extensively to the field of Environmental Science. Their research encompasses a diverse set of topics and demonstrates a strong focus on ecology, ecological modeling, and global environmental changes.

The scientist's work includes the following recent papers:

  • Fire characteristics and environmental conditions shape plant communities via regeneration strategy, 2020, Ecography
  • Boreal Caribou Can Coexist with Natural but Not Industrial Disturbances, 2020, Journal of Wildlife Management
  • PERFICT: A Re-imagined foundation for predictive ecology, 2022, Ecology Letters
  • Assessing Pathways of Climate Change Effects in SpaDES: An Application to Boreal Landbirds of Northwest Territories Canada, 2021, Frontiers in Ecology and Evolution
  • Lessons learned from comparing spatially explicit models and the Partners in Flight approach to estimate population sizes of boreal birds in Alberta, Canada, 2020, Ornithological Applications
